Satellite Operations and Mission Control are the command centers of our connected world. They manage satellites that power global communications, GPS navigation, climate monitoring, national security, and even deep space exploration. Without them, we’d lose real-time internet, accurate weather forecasts, secure military systems, and critical scientific data.
These teams ensure satellites stay on track, avoid collisions, and perform flawlessly—making them the invisible backbone of modern life and the future of space. In short: they keep Earth—and space—running smoothly.

This snapshot reveals what top talent in Satellite Operations and Mission Control is earning right now in 2025. Whether you're launching your career or already in mid-flight, this breakdown across 13 critical roles shows how space professionals are commanding serious salaries in one of the world’s most advanced industries.
Role | Entry-Level (0–2 yrs) | Mid-Level (3–5 yrs) | Senior-Level (5+ yrs) |
---|---|---|---|
Satellite Operations Engineer | $78,000–$95,000 | $102,000–$125,000 | $130,000–$155,000 |
Mission Control Analyst | $72,000–$90,000 | $95,000–$115,000 | $120,000–$145,000 |
Flight Dynamics Officer | $82,000–$105,000 | $110,000–$140,000 | $145,000–$170,000 |
Satellite Ground Systems Specialist | $80,000–$100,000 | $105,000–$130,000 | $135,000–$160,000 |
Aerospace Systems Operator | $75,000–$92,000 | $95,000–$115,000 | $120,000–$140,000 |
Satellite NOC Engineer | $72,000–$90,000 | $95,000–$115,000 | $120,000–$145,000 |
Telemetry and Tracking Specialist | $75,000–$95,000 | $98,000–$120,000 | $130,000–$155,000 |
TT&C Engineer | $78,000–$98,000 | $102,000–$125,000 | $135,000–$160,000 |
Spacecraft Systems Engineer | $85,000–$110,000 | $115,000–$140,000 | $145,000–$175,000 |
Satellite Communications Engineer | $80,000–$100,000 | $105,000–$130,000 | $135,000–$165,000 |
Ground Station Software Engineer | $82,000–$105,000 | $110,000–$135,000 | $140,000–$170,000 |
Launch and Orbit Analyst | $75,000–$95,000 | $100,000–$120,000 | $130,000–$155,000 |
Satellite Payload Operations Manager | $88,000–$108,000 | $115,000–$140,000 | $150,000–$180,000 |

In 2026, the fastest-growing salaries in Satellite Operations and Mission Control will go to professionals with cutting-edge technical skills, hands-on mastery of tools like STK, GMAT, and TT&C systems, and high-impact certifications such as SMOS, CCNA, or Security+.
Backed by data from LinkedIn, Glassdoor, NASA, and McKinsey, this section reveals exactly what the market rewards.
Talent Shortage Meets Tech Expansion:
The global space economy is projected to exceed $1 trillion by 2030 (Morgan Stanley), but there's a critical talent gap in operations and mission control, especially as private constellations and AI-powered satellite systems surge.
Automation & Autonomy Demand Experts:
Agencies like NASA and private players are moving toward autonomous mission control, driving demand for professionals with systems modeling, fault tolerance, and predictive control skills.
Multinational Hiring Growth:
Employers in the U.S., Europe, and the Middle East are rapidly recruiting for both ground control and LEO/MEO/HEO mission specialists, offering remote and hybrid options with premium pay.
Orbital Mechanics & Flight Dynamics
Telemetry, Tracking, and Command (TT&C)
Ground Segment Architecture & Integration
RF Communications & Link Budgeting
Anomaly Detection & Recovery Systems
Mission Timeline Automation (scripting/scheduling)
Tool | Purpose |
---|---|
STK (Systems Tool Kit) | Orbit simulation, mission design |
GMAT | Trajectory analysis and optimization |
MATLAB / Simulink | Modeling and simulation of spacecraft systems |
Satellite Tool Chain (Open Cosmos, Kubos) | Real-time operations and telemetry |
Python & C++ | Custom scripts for automation and system control |
Certification | Benefit |
---|---|
SMOS (Space Mission Operations Specialist) | Specialized credential for mission ops professionals |
CCNA (Cisco Certified Network Associate) | Critical for secure satellite comms |
CompTIA Security+ | Essential for space-grade cyber compliance |
AWS Certified SysOps Admin | Relevant for cloud-integrated ground systems |
NASA Systems Engineering Training | Highly valued by contractors and defense integrators |
